2022 Farm to Food Bank Project Applications Now Open (US)

Deadline: 31-Jan-22

Applications are now open for the 2022 Farm to Food Bank Project to reduce food waste by capturing donated food, provide food to those who need it, and build relationships between hunger relief organizations and agricultural producers, processors and distributors.

FTFB funds must only be used for the costs associated with harvesting, processing, packaging, or transporting agricultural commodities donated by agricultural producers, processors and distributors. These funds cannot be used to purchase foods or support agricultural production activities (e.g., purchasing seeds or planting crops). Additionally, these funds may not be used for costs associated with handling USDA Foods provided for distribution through TEFAP.

All food resulting from FTFB projects must distributed through TEFAP Contractors or Subcontractors via food pantries or meal programs currently receiving TEFAP commodities.

Funding Information

The Washington State Department of Agriculture (WSDA) will be awarding a minimum of $30,000 for each project selected, with a total of $142,000 available. Advanced payment is not allowed, awardees will be funded on a reimbursement basis, through monthly invoicing with backup documentation. Grant recipients should consider their financial capacity to pay project costs up-front, with reimbursements requested on a monthly basis.
